[ 初めての方へ | 一覧(最新更新順) | 全文検索 | 過去ログ ]
『VBAでひらがなで日本語入力の不具合』(かな入力人)
日本語入力はかな入力をして変換しているのですが、 最近VBAでコメントなどを日本語で入力しようとしたら、 小文字を入力しようとしてシフトキーを押すと その時点でそれまで入力した部分が平仮名のまま確定してしまいます。
具体的には、例えば「ほっかいどう」と入力する場合、 「ほ」を入力し、Shiftキーを押しながら「つ」を押して「っ」を表示したいのですが、 Shiftキーを押した時点で「ほ」が平仮名のままで確定し、「っかいどう」の部分は未確定のままです。 当然そのまま変換キーを押しても「ほ」は平仮名のままで、「ほっ街道」みたいに変換されます。
この現象は、わかっている範囲では、エクセルのVBAでのみ起こり、 エクセルのセル入力の場合やワードなどでは起こりません。 もちろん、今エクセルの学校に書込みしていてもそういう現象は起こりません。
もしかしたら最近Windows 11 にアップデートしたのでそのタイミングでこの現象が起こりだしたかもしれませんが、 正確なことはわかりません。
何か情報がある方がいらっしゃいましたら教えてください。
< 使用 Excel:Excel2019、使用 OS:Windows 11 >
なんか以前に↓こんな事があったらしいです。
Windows10のIMEで「かな入力」後の半角英語のShiftキーが効かなくなる件 - t-hom’s diary
https://thom.hateblo.jp/entry/2020/12/31/111839
全く同じ現象ではないとは思いますが、アップデート関係の不具合なら何かヒントがあるかも...
あ、どうでもいい事ですが、私も[かな入力]です^^; OSが古いからか 類似の現象には遭遇したことありませんけど。
(白茶) 2022/10/31(月) 20:06:40
白茶さん、どうもありがとうございます。
私ははるか昔はローマ字入力していましたが、 仕事の関係でカナのブラインドタッチを練習して、 今ではすっかりカナ入力派です。
頂いた情報は私の場合とは現象が違うようですが、 そのような例があることは参考になります。
もしかして、Windows11 にアップデートした方で 同様な症状があるか確認できる方があれば試していただければ嬉しいです。
引き続きどなたでも情報があればお願いします。
(かな入力人) 2022/10/31(月) 21:12:54
自己解決しました。
IMEの設定で、「以前のバージョンの Microsoft IMEを使う」をONにすることで 正常に動作するようになりました。
再度これをOFFにすると当初の不具合が起こりましたのでこれが原因かと思います。 多分新しいIMEに何らかの問題があるものと思います。
それにしてもVBAのときのみ不具合がでるのも不思議ですけど、 ま、その辺は全くわかりません。
(かな入力人) 2022/11/01(火) 11:21:29
>「以前のバージョンの Microsoft IMEを使う」をONにする それが言いたかったんです... 言葉足らずでしたスミマセン^^;
(白茶) 2022/11/01(火) 11:30:23
白茶さん、どうもありがとうございます。 ご提示いただいたリンク先にも一番下に「以前のバージョンの Microsoft IMEを使う」 のことが記載されていましたね。 症状やWindowsのバージョンが違うので最後までよく見ていませんでした。 申し訳ありません。
西瓜さん、ご確認くださいましてありがとうございます。 同様の現象が再現されたようで、変な言い方ですけど私だけでいなくて安心しました。 最初は何か変なキーを触って、設定が変わってしまったのではないかと焦っていました。
いずれにしても今回の書き込みが今後誰かの参考になれば幸いです。
(かな入力人) 2022/11/01(火) 17:06:23
[ 一覧(最新更新順) ]
YukiWiki 1.6.7 Copyright (C) 2000,2001 by Hiroshi Yuki.
Modified by kazu.